The Service and Picnic in the Park


One hundred twenty-four Episcopalians and Lutherans gathered in Brooks Park on July 22nd for a joint service, a cook-out, fun and games, and relaxed conversation for all. St. Peter's has already offered to host a a similar event next year, at which they hope to win the Golden Sneaker captured by Christ Church's Kickball Team this year!
